Output e863cf16b6d3b8aff10b7a6981ea15dc959320d61f8e9fefe700ee2782ea77ed:3

value
17436201
script pubkey
OP_0 OP_PUSHBYTES_20 c80c93e9cd2b671e8eed59e8f7c9724494a178be
address
ltc1qeqxf86wd9dn3arhdt8500jtjgj22z7975s9upd
transaction
e863cf16b6d3b8aff10b7a6981ea15dc959320d61f8e9fefe700ee2782ea77ed
spent
true